Transaction 61aa6e6bcc91d7a4b9397748873988a8c0a3b767bb7e71d9a5d89d1d66f1656e
1 Input
1 Output
-
61aa6e6bcc91d7a4b9397748873988a8c0a3b767bb7e71d9a5d89d1d66f1656e:0
- value
- 569049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bd82728a050a6f5b06a01ebc5cedf74114ce183 OP_EQUAL
- address
- 35gqvN3e346BvKw68yTVqXTGn7uBv8LSfS